What is Martela Oyj Debt-to-Equity?

Martela Oyj's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2024 was €5.75 Mil. Martela Oyj's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2024 was €14.32 Mil. Martela Oyj's Total Stockholders Equity for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2024 was €4.93 Mil. Martela Oyj's debt to equity for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2024 was 4.07.

A high debt to equity ratio generally means that a company has been aggressive in financing its growth with debt. This can result in volatile earnings as a result of the additional interest expense.

Martela Oyj  (OHEL:MARAS) Debt-to-Equity Explanation

In the calculation of Debt to Equity, we use the total of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ation divided by Total Stockholders Equity. In some calculations, Total Liabilities is used to for calculation.


Be Aware

Because a company can increase its ROE % by having more financial leverage, it is important to watch the leverage ratio when investing in high ROE % companies.

Martela Oyj operates in the office interior industry. The business activity of the group includes designing and supplying of interior solutions for working environments and public spaces. It offers ergonomic solutions for modern working environments - for mobile work and activity based offices. The product offered by the group comprises of chairs, branches, tables, auditorium seats, pedestals, shelving systems, space dividers, lightning, and phone booths, among others. Geographically, it derives a majority of revenue from Finland and also has a business presence in Sweden, Norway and other international markets.
